Installation and Maintenance

Installing a Yale Lock at Lowes is relatively straightforward, with most locks requiring basic tools and DIY skills. However, if you’re not comfortable with installation, it’s recommended to hire a professional locksmith or handyman. To ensure optimal performance and longevity, regular maintenance is essential, including:

  1. Regularly cleaning the lock and keypad to prevent dirt and debris buildup.
  2. Checking and replacing batteries as needed to prevent lockouts.
  3. Lubricating moving parts to ensure smooth operation.

By following these simple maintenance tips, you can extend the life of your Yale Lock and ensure it continues to provide reliable security and convenience for years to come.
